+Git v2.39.4 Release Notes
+=========================
+
+This addresses the security issues CVE-2024-32002, CVE-2024-32004,
+CVE-2024-32020 and CVE-2024-32021.
+
+This release also backports fixes necessary to let the CI builds pass
+successfully.
+
+Fixes since v2.39.3
+-------------------
+
+ * CVE-2024-32002:
+
+   Recursive clones on case-insensitive filesystems that support symbolic
+   links are susceptible to case confusion that can be exploited to
+   execute just-cloned code during the clone operation.
+
+ * CVE-2024-32004:
+
+   Repositories can be configured to execute arbitrary code during local
+   clones. To address this, the ownership checks introduced in v2.30.3
+   are now extended to cover cloning local repositories.
+
+ * CVE-2024-32020:
+
+   Local clones may end up hardlinking files into the target repository's
+   object database when source and target repository reside on the same
+   disk. If the source repository is owned by a different user, then
+   those hardlinked files may be rewritten at any point in time by the
+   untrusted user.
+
+ * CVE-2024-32021:
+
+   When cloning a local source repository that contains symlinks via the
+   filesystem, Git may create hardlinks to arbitrary user-readable files
+   on the same filesystem as the target repository in the objects/
+   directory.
+
+ * CVE-2024-32465:
+
+   It is supposed to be safe to clone untrusted repositories, even those
+   unpacked from zip archives or tarballs originating from untrusted
+   sources, but Git can be tricked to run arbitrary code as part of the
+   clone.

+ * Defense-in-depth: submodule: require the submodule path to contain
+   directories only.
+
+ * Defense-in-depth: clone: when symbolic links collide with directories, keep
+   the latter.
+
+ * Defense-in-depth: clone: prevent hooks from running during a clone.
+
+ * Defense-in-depth: core.hooksPath: add some protection while cloning.
+
+ * Defense-in-depth: fsck: warn about symlink pointing inside a gitdir.
+
+ * Various fix-ups on HTTP tests.
+
+ * Test update.
+
+ * HTTP Header redaction code has been adjusted for a newer version of
+   cURL library that shows its traces differently from earlier
+   versions.
+
+ * Fix was added to work around a regression in libcURL 8.7.0 (which has
+   already been fixed in their tip of the tree).
+
+ * Replace macos-12 used at GitHub CI with macos-13.
+
+ * ci(linux-asan/linux-ubsan): let's save some time
+
+ * Tests with LSan from time to time seem to emit harmless message that makes
+   our tests unnecessarily flakey; we work it around by filtering the
+   uninteresting output.
+
+ * Update GitHub Actions jobs to avoid warnings against using deprecated
+   version of Node.js.
